Où vont les courriels envoyés à *@example.com? [fermé]


88

Je me suis donc demandé cela pendant longtemps.

Où le courrier envoyé à *@example.comaller? Si j'avais accidentellement envoyé des informations sensibles à *@example.comune personne mauvaise (potentiellement à l'IANA) pourrait-elle les récupérer un jour?


2
Si vous utilisez Postfix en tant que serveur SMTP, vous pouvez utiliser discard ( postfix.org/discard.8.html ) pour jeter les courriers électroniques dans les domaines RFC 2606 (plutôt qu’un rebond).
HTTP500

4
Quelqu'un peut-il expliquer pourquoi cela a été migré ici, puis fermé? J'ai commencé la question sur le dépassement de pile car je pensais qu'il s'agissait d'un problème plus général, mais je suppose que cela a du sens que cela devrait être ici pour le courrier électronique et les réseaux. Mais évidemment, certaines personnes expérimentées n'étaient pas d'accord. Comment et où puis-je obtenir cette question rouverte?
Bryan Kennedy

Si son sujet est hors sujet ici, je suis sûr que cela conviendra aux webmasters professionnels.
DisgruntledGoat

C'est probablement la meilleure solution pour le super utilisateur .
MDMarra

1
Si vous visitez exemple.com, il est indiqué qu'il est réservé à des fins d'illustration et qu'il contient des
utilisateur le

Réponses:


48

Si vous essayez d'envoyer un email à *@example.com

  1. Votre SMTP vérifiera que le domaine existe.
  2. Votre serveur SMTP recherchera un MXenregistrement à example.com.
  3. Il n'y en a pas: votre SMTP se repliera sur l' Aenregistrement. L'adresse IP est 174.137.125.92 (à ce jour)
  4. L'IANA a enregistré le domaine, mais n'a pas configuré de serveur SMTP à l'écoute sur le port 25 sur 174.137.125.92.
  5. Ensuite, le comportement dépend de votre SMTP. La plupart des serveurs vont vous envoyer un avertissement et réessayer plus tard. Finalement (généralement dans 3 jours), le SMTP supprimera le message et vous enverra une notification d'échec.

En bout de ligne : Cela dépend de votre propre configuration. Mais si IANA met en place un serveur aujourd'hui, ils pourront peut-être recevoir les messages que vous avez essayé d'envoyer 3 jours auparavant.


58

S'il n'y a pas d'enregistrement MX, les serveurs de messagerie tenteront de transmettre à l'enregistrement A.

Les serveurs de example.com n'écoutant pas sur le port 25, le serveur de messagerie n'établit pas de connexion TCP et ne commence même pas la distribution.


50

example.com n'a pas d'enregistrement MX, donc votre serveur SMTP sur le domaine d'envoi devrait renvoyer le message s'il est configuré comme le sont la plupart des serveurs SMTP.

EDIT: pour plus de clarté à ceux qui trouveront cette réponse à l'avenir, voici une explication de ce qu'est un enregistrement MX: (extrait de http://fr.wikipedia.org/wiki/Mx_record, consulté le 21 novembre 2011)

Un enregistrement d'échangeur de courrier (enregistrement MX) est un type d'enregistrement de ressource dans le système de noms de domaine qui spécifie un serveur de messagerie responsable de la réception des e-mails pour le compte du domaine du destinataire et une valeur de préférence utilisée pour hiérarchiser la livraison du courrier si plusieurs serveurs de messagerie sont disponibles. . L'ensemble d'enregistrements MX d'un nom de domaine spécifie comment le courrier électronique doit être routé avec le protocole de transfert de courrier simple.

Ainsi, fondamentalement, exemple.com, exemple.net et exemple.org n’ont pas de serveur désigné pour traiter le courrier entrant. Par conséquent, tout courrier qui leur est envoyé doit être renvoyé à l’expéditeur en tant que "non distribuable" (peut varier en fonction de la configuration du serveur SMTP). , mais retourner à l'expéditeur en tant que "non livrable" est un comportement très courant dans cette situation).

EDIT 2: Quelqu'un a évoqué le comportement défini par la RFC 5321 consistant à revenir à l’utilisation de l’enregistrement A dans le cas d’un enregistrement MX manquant. J'ai cherché cette RFC ( http://tools.ietf.org/html/rfc5321 ) et je n'ai rien trouvé de tel, mais il est possible que certains MTA (agents de transfert de courrier, tels que exim, postfix, sendmail et Microsoft Exchange Server), parmi autres) peuvent essayer de remettre du courrier via SMTP à l'adresse définie dans l'enregistrement A. Pour la postérité, voici ce qui se passe lorsque vous essayez d'établir une connexion SMTP avec l'adresse d'enregistrement A définie pour example.com (192.0.43.10 au moment de l'écriture):

$ telnet 192.0.43.10 25
Trying 192.0.43.10...
telnet: Unable to connect to remote host: Connection timed out

EDIT 3: voir les réponses ci-dessous pour des éclaircissements sur les RFC pertinents et le comportement de repli.


16
Votre réponse est incorrecte - la RFC 5321 précise que la résolution revient aux Aenregistrements lorsqu'aucun MXenregistrement n'existe (la "règle MX implicite"); voir section 5.1 . Si une liste vide de MX est renvoyée, l'adresse est traitée comme si elle était associée à un RR MX implicite, avec une préférence de 0, pointant vers cet hôte.
Josh3736

1
En outre, SMTP a toujours eu un repli sur le Apouvoir - il n'a pas été introduit avec 5321.
josh3736

1
De RFC 974 (973 & 974 a introduit le record MX)It is possible that the list of MXs in the response to the query will be empty. This is a special case. If the list is empty, mailers should treat it as if it contained one RR, an MX RR with a preference value of 0, and a host name of REMOTE. (I.e., REMOTE is its only MX).
Chris S

2
@ josh3736 SMTP n'a jamais précisé qu'il était retombé des enregistrements MD & MF sur les RR A. En fait, la RFC 821 ne fait aucune mention de la manière exacte d'utiliser le fichier HOSTS (le DNS n'existait pas à l'époque) pour rechercher le serveur distant. Vous avez cependant raison de dire que les MX doivent s’en remettre aux enregistrements A, conformément à la RFC 974. C’est codifié car c’était déjà une pratique courante, les enregistrements MD et MF étant trop compliqués et généralement inutilisés.
Chris S

Merci à tous pour vos éclaircissements - j'ai beaucoup appris de cela.
seanp2k

19

Autorité de numéro attribué par Internet:

Exemple de domaines

Comme décrit dans la RFC 2606 , nous maintenons un certain nombre de domaines tels que EXAMPLE.COM et EXAMPLE.ORG à des fins de documentation. Ces domaines peuvent être utilisés comme exemples dans des documents sans coordination préalable avec nous. Ils ne sont pas disponibles pour l'inscription.


15
Votre réponse ne répond pas à la question.

7
@ George Pourquoi pas? Les domaines appartenant à l'IANA, aussi, même s'il n'y a pas de MX à ce jour, IANA peut en configurer un à l'avenir et commencer à recevoir des courriels, par exemple, les domaines. *. C'est la meilleure réponse à mon avis.
Eduardocereto
En utilisant notre site, vous reconnaissez avoir lu et compris notre politique liée aux cookies et notre politique de confidentialité.
Licensed under cc by-sa 3.0 with attribution required.